Mineral del Monte, Hidalgo, Mexico

Overview

Mineral del Monte, known as Real del Monte, is a charming mountain town famous for its mining history and its unique blend of Mexican and Cornish cultures. Its cobblestone streets, lively architecture, and nearby forests make it an inviting destination for heritage and nature lovers.

Best Time to Visit

March-May for mild weather and spring festivities; October-November for the paste festival.

Local Tips

Sample 'pastes,' the town's signature savory pastries, and wear comfortable shoes for steep, cobbled streets. Bring warm layers as temperatures can be cool year-round.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is customary (10–15% in restaurants); dress is casual but respectful. Greet shop owners and locals politely, and respect local customs regarding historic sites.

Safety Warnings

Petty theft can occur in crowded tourist areas; avoid hiking alone at dusk. The town is generally safe, but be careful with narrow, slick streets during rain.

Hidden Gems

Check out the English Cemetery, the Paste Museum, and take the less-traveled forest trails above town for panoramic views.
